智能编程新时代:AI助力开发者轻松应对复杂项目

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

标题:智能编程新时代:AI助力开发者轻松应对复杂项目

随着人工智能技术的迅猛发展,编程开发领域正经历着前所未有的变革。传统的编程方式依赖于开发者的专业知识和经验,而如今,借助AI工具,即使是初学者也能快速上手并完成复杂的编程任务。本文将探讨如何使用AI进行编程开发,并重点介绍一款革命性的工具——它不仅简化了编程过程,还极大地提升了开发效率。

一、AI在编程开发中的应用现状

近年来,AI技术逐渐渗透到各个行业,编程开发也不例外。通过引入AI,开发者可以实现代码自动生成、智能补全、错误检测与修复等功能。这些功能不仅提高了编程效率,还降低了入门门槛,使得更多人能够参与到软件开发中来。

AI编程工具的核心优势在于其智能化特性。它们可以通过自然语言处理(NLP)理解用户的需求,进而生成符合要求的代码片段或整个模块。此外,AI还能帮助开发者优化现有代码,提高性能和可读性。这种智能化的编程方式正在改变我们对传统编程的认知。

二、智能化工具的应用场景

在实际开发过程中,AI编程工具的应用场景非常广泛。无论是Web开发、移动应用开发还是嵌入式系统开发,AI都能为开发者提供强有力的支持。以下是几个典型的应用场景:

  1. 快速原型设计:对于初创公司或个人开发者来说,时间就是金钱。使用AI编程工具可以在短时间内完成项目的初步设计和实现,从而加速产品迭代。

  2. 自动化测试:编写和维护测试用例是保证软件质量的重要环节。AI编程工具可以自动生成单元测试用例,并根据需求的变化自动更新,大大减少了人工工作量。

  3. 代码审查与优化:大型项目中,代码审查是一项繁琐但必要的工作。AI编程工具能够自动检测潜在问题,并给出优化建议,帮助团队保持高质量的代码标准。

  4. 跨平台开发:面对多平台支持的需求,AI编程工具可以通过一次编写、多次部署的方式,简化不同操作系统之间的兼容性问题。

三、案例分析:从零开始构建一个完整的项目

为了更直观地展示AI编程工具的强大功能,我们以一个具体案例为例:假设你需要开发一个简单的图书借阅系统。在这个过程中,你可能会遇到以下几个挑战:

  • 需求分析不清:不知道从哪里入手,如何规划系统的功能结构。
  • 代码编写困难:缺乏相关领域的编程经验,难以写出高效且无误的代码。
  • 后期维护复杂:随着功能增加,代码量增大,维护成本也随之上升。

针对这些问题,我们可以使用AI编程工具来进行辅助开发。首先,在需求分析阶段,你可以通过自然语言对话框描述项目的目标和功能需求,AI会根据你的输入生成详细的架构图和伪代码。接着,在代码编写阶段,只需简单地输入关键逻辑,AI就能自动生成完整的代码框架,并填充细节部分。最后,在后期维护阶段,AI还可以帮助你查找并修复潜在的问题,甚至提出改进建议。

四、为什么选择这款智能化工具?

市场上有许多优秀的AI编程工具可供选择,那么为什么我们要特别推荐这款智能化工具呢?原因如下:

  • 高效的代码生成能力:内置的AI对话框允许用户通过自然语言交流快速实现代码补全、修改项目代码、生成注释等操作。即使是没有开发经验的新手,也可以仅通过简单的对话就完成项目代码的生成和修改。

  • 强大的错误诊断与修复功能:当运行时出现小BUG时,用户可以将错误信息告诉AI,AI会迅速定位问题所在,并提供详细的解决方案。

  • 丰富的扩展性和定制化选项:该工具支持多种编程语言和技术栈,具备高度的灵活性和适应性。同时,它还提供了丰富的设置和众多扩展,用户可以根据自己的喜好自定义每个功能。

  • 无缝集成第三方服务:除了基本的编程辅助功能外,该工具还能够调用第三方大模型API,例如从一张图片中提取信息并提供存储查询功能,进一步拓展了应用场景。

五、结语与下载链接

总之,AI编程工具正在引领一场新的生产力革命,它让编程变得更加简单、高效和有趣。无论你是编程小白还是资深开发者,都可以从中受益匪浅。如果你也想体验这种全新的编程方式,不妨立即下载这款智能化工具,开启属于你的智能编程之旅吧!

点击这里下载


这篇文章通过详细阐述AI在编程开发中的应用现状及具体案例,展示了这款智能化工具的巨大价值。希望读者们能够从中感受到AI带来的便利,并积极尝试这款工具,提升自己的编程技能。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_017

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值